c語言中復(fù)合賦值運(yùn)算符 c語言中/10是什么意思?
c語言中/10是什么意思?/是C語言中的一種復(fù)合賦值運(yùn)算符,是兩種運(yùn)算(除法和賦值)的組合,x/10相當(dāng)于xx/10。首先,用左表達(dá)式除以右表達(dá)式。然后執(zhí)行賦值操作,將結(jié)果賦給左邊的表達(dá)式。該運(yùn)算符主
c語言中/10是什么意思?
/是C語言中的一種復(fù)合賦值運(yùn)算符,是兩種運(yùn)算(除法和賦值)的組合,x/10相當(dāng)于xx/10。
首先,用左表達(dá)式除以右表達(dá)式。然后執(zhí)行賦值操作,將結(jié)果賦給左邊的表達(dá)式。該運(yùn)算符主要用于簡(jiǎn)化表達(dá)式的編寫。當(dāng)一個(gè)表達(dá)式要被除法,除法結(jié)果賦給自己時(shí),可以這樣寫。
其他類似的運(yùn)算符有:
、-、*、%、|、,其中等號(hào)左邊的運(yùn)算符是:加、減、乘、余、按位與、按位或、按位異或、左移和右移。
擴(kuò)展數(shù)據(jù):
運(yùn)算符符號(hào),位右移()運(yùn)算符可以是算術(shù)(左端補(bǔ)碼最高有效位)或邏輯(左端補(bǔ)碼0)移位。比如將11100011右移3位,算術(shù)右移變成1111100,邏輯右移變成00011100。幾乎所有的編譯器都會(huì)將算術(shù)位右移,因?yàn)檫@樣更適合處理整數(shù)。
運(yùn)算符優(yōu)先級(jí)從高到低依次為:單目運(yùn)算符、算術(shù)運(yùn)算符、關(guān)系運(yùn)算符、邏輯運(yùn)算符、條件運(yùn)算符、賦值運(yùn)算符()和逗號(hào)運(yùn)算符。
C的數(shù)據(jù)類型包括整型、字符型、實(shí)數(shù)型或浮點(diǎn)型(單精度和雙精度)、枚舉型、數(shù)組型、結(jié)構(gòu)型、常用體型、指針型和空型。
c語言公式m等于啥?
這是一個(gè)復(fù)合賦值操作。M-n等價(jià)于m m-n,就是把m和n相減,然后把結(jié)果保存在m中,假設(shè)m10,n9,執(zhí)行后m1
這是一個(gè)復(fù)合賦值操作。M-n等價(jià)于m m-n,就是把m和n相減,然后把結(jié)果保存在m中,假設(shè)m10,n9,執(zhí)行后m1
這是一個(gè)復(fù)合賦值操作。M-n等價(jià)于m m-n,就是把m和n相減,然后把結(jié)果保存在m中,假設(shè)m10,n9,執(zhí)行后m1
c語言等號(hào)左邊有什么要求?
賦值運(yùn)算符的左側(cè)必須是一個(gè)變量。簡(jiǎn)單的賦值操作符被記為 " ",以及由 amp連接的表達(dá)式 "被稱為賦值表達(dá)式。
賦值表達(dá)式的作用是計(jì)算表達(dá)式值,并賦予左邊的變量。賦值運(yùn)算符是右結(jié)合的,所以abc5可以理解為a(b(c5))。
在其他高級(jí)語言中,賦值構(gòu)成語句,稱為賦值語句。在C語言中, " "被定義為一個(gè)運(yùn)算符來構(gòu)成一個(gè)賦值表達(dá)式。
賦值運(yùn)算符的作用是將右表達(dá)式的值存儲(chǔ)在左變量中,賦值運(yùn)算在C語言中被當(dāng)作一個(gè)表達(dá)式來處理。
賦值運(yùn)算符()可以與算術(shù)運(yùn)算符(、-、*、/、%)和雙目運(yùn)算符(、|、)組合在一起,形成一個(gè)復(fù)合賦值運(yùn)算符。但是,應(yīng)該注意,復(fù)合賦值運(yùn)算符的兩個(gè)組成符號(hào)之間不能有空白字符。